Jenniffer Mabuka is a research scientist and program manager for H3Africa at the African Academy of Sciences in Nairobi, Kenya. Her portfolio includes the management and implementation of four projects within the H3Africa consortium and the development of an open access platform aimed at bringing together key stakeholders in the African clinical trials space. She is a 2018 Aspen New Voices Fellow. The opinions expressed here are personal and not that of H3Africa or AAS.
